This alloy, renowned for its enhanced molybdenum content, provides superior resistance to pitting and crevice corrosion, particularly in chloride-rich environments, making it exceptionally well-suited for marine, chemical processing, and food & beverage industries where hygiene and material integrity are paramount. | ❌ Mistake | ✅ Correct Approach |
|---|---|
| Using standard carbon steel tools for cutting or welding, leading to iron contamination and potential rust spots. | Employ dedicated stainless steel cutting tools and welding equipment. Clean all tools and surfaces thoroughly before and after use. |
| Improper handling causing scratches or gouges, which can compromise the passive layer and initiate corrosion. | Handle the sheet with care, using protective coverings where necessary during transport and fabrication. Avoid dragging or dropping. |
